Trimble announced the release of SketchUp for iPad, a new app that blends the power of 3D with the simplicity of hand sketching. SketchUp for iPad enables interior designers, architects, engineers, and construction professionals to work more efficiently on-site, on the go, and in the office. Raytheon Technologies has signed a definitive agreement to acquire privately-held SEAKR Engineering, Inc., a leading supplier of advanced space electronics. Closure of the acquisition is subject to the completion of customary conditions and regulatory approvals. Spring Arbor University (SAU) announces its new Bachelor of Science in Mechanical Engineering program, set to begin Fall 2021. The program will join SAU's Bachelor of Science in Electrical Engineering program within the university's new School of Engineering, which welcomed its first class of students last fall.
